@@ -37,29 +37,29 @@ module.exports = function(grunt) {
3737 } ,
3838 files : {
3939 // target.css file: source.less file
40- 'blogs/ rsc/build/testless.css' : 'blogs/ rsc/less/test.less' ,
40+ 'rsc/build/testless.css' : 'rsc/less/test.less' ,
4141 // Basic styles:
42- 'blogs/ rsc/css/basic_styles.css' : 'blogs/ rsc/less/basic_styles.less' ,
43- 'blogs/ rsc/css/basic.css' : 'blogs/ rsc/less/basic.less' ,
44- 'blogs/ rsc/css/blog_base.css' : 'blogs/ rsc/less/blog_base.less' ,
45- 'blogs/ rsc/css/item_base.css' : 'blogs/ rsc/less/item_base.less' ,
42+ 'rsc/css/basic_styles.css' : 'rsc/less/basic_styles.less' ,
43+ 'rsc/css/basic.css' : 'rsc/less/basic.less' ,
44+ 'rsc/css/blog_base.css' : 'rsc/less/blog_base.less' ,
45+ 'rsc/css/item_base.css' : 'rsc/less/item_base.less' ,
4646 // Bootstrap frontoffice styles:
47- 'blogs/ rsc/build/bootstrap-b2evo_base.bundle.css' : [
47+ 'rsc/build/bootstrap-b2evo_base.bundle.css' : [
4848 // Basic styles for all bootstrap skins
49- 'blogs/ rsc/less/bootstrap-basic_styles.less' ,
50- 'blogs/ rsc/less/bootstrap-basic.less' ,
51- 'blogs/ rsc/less/bootstrap-blog_base.less' ,
52- 'blogs/ rsc/less/bootstrap-item_base.less' ,
49+ 'rsc/less/bootstrap-basic_styles.less' ,
50+ 'rsc/less/bootstrap-basic.less' ,
51+ 'rsc/less/bootstrap-blog_base.less' ,
52+ 'rsc/less/bootstrap-item_base.less' ,
5353 // Common styles for all bootstrap skins
54- 'blogs/ rsc/less/bootstrap-evoskins.less'
54+ 'rsc/less/bootstrap-evoskins.less'
5555 ] ,
5656 // Bootstrap backoffice styles:
57- 'blogs/ rsc/build/bootstrap-backoffice-b2evo_base.bundle.css' : [
57+ 'rsc/build/bootstrap-backoffice-b2evo_base.bundle.css' : [
5858 // Basic styles for all bootstrap skins
59- 'blogs/ rsc/less/bootstrap-basic_styles.less' ,
60- 'blogs/ rsc/less/bootstrap-basic.less' ,
59+ 'rsc/less/bootstrap-basic_styles.less' ,
60+ 'rsc/less/bootstrap-basic.less' ,
6161 // Common styles for all bootstrap skins
62- 'blogs/ rsc/less/bootstrap-evoskins.less'
62+ 'rsc/less/bootstrap-evoskins.less'
6363 ] ,
6464 }
6565 } ,
@@ -70,9 +70,9 @@ module.exports = function(grunt) {
7070 } ,
7171 files : {
7272 // Bootstrap skins
73- 'blogs/ skins_adm/bootstrap/rsc/css/style.css' : 'blogs/ skins_adm/bootstrap/rsc/css/style.less' ,
74- 'blogs/ skins/bootstrap/style.css' : 'blogs/ skins/bootstrap/style.less' ,
75- 'blogs/ skins/bootstrap_main/style.css' : 'blogs/ skins/bootstrap_main/style.less' ,
73+ 'skins_adm/bootstrap/rsc/css/style.css' : 'skins_adm/bootstrap/rsc/css/style.less' ,
74+ 'skins/bootstrap/style.css' : 'skins/bootstrap/style.less' ,
75+ 'skins/bootstrap_main/style.css' : 'skins/bootstrap_main/style.less' ,
7676 }
7777 }
7878 } ,
@@ -85,10 +85,10 @@ module.exports = function(grunt) {
8585 } ,
8686 files : {
8787 // target.css file: source.scss file
88- //'blogs/ rsc/build/testscss.css': 'blogs/ rsc/scss/test.scss',
89- 'blogs/ skins/pureforums/pureforums_header.css' : 'blogs/ skins/pureforums/pureforums_header.scss' ,
90- 'blogs/ skins/pureforums/pureforums_main.css' : 'blogs/ skins/pureforums/pureforums_main.scss' ,
91- 'blogs/ skins/pureforums/pureforums_footer.css' : 'blogs/ skins/pureforums/pureforums_footer.scss' ,
88+ //'rsc/build/testscss.css': 'rsc/scss/test.scss',
89+ 'skins/pureforums/pureforums_header.css' : 'skins/pureforums/pureforums_header.scss' ,
90+ 'skins/pureforums/pureforums_main.css' : 'skins/pureforums/pureforums_main.scss' ,
91+ 'skins/pureforums/pureforums_footer.css' : 'skins/pureforums/pureforums_footer.scss' ,
9292 }
9393 }
9494 } ,
@@ -107,26 +107,26 @@ module.exports = function(grunt) {
107107 banner : '<%= concat.options.banner %>/* This includes: basic_styles.css, basic.css, blog_base.css, item_base.css */\n'
108108 } ,
109109 nonull : true , // Display missing files
110- src : [ 'blogs/ rsc/css/basic_styles.css' , 'blogs/ rsc/css/basic.css' , 'blogs/ rsc/css/blog_base.css' , 'blogs/ rsc/css/item_base.css' ] ,
111- dest : 'blogs/ rsc/build/b2evo_base.bundle.css' ,
110+ src : [ 'rsc/css/basic_styles.css' , 'rsc/css/basic.css' , 'rsc/css/blog_base.css' , 'rsc/css/item_base.css' ] ,
111+ dest : 'rsc/build/b2evo_base.bundle.css' ,
112112 } ,
113113 skin_evopress : {
114114 nonull : true , // Display missing files
115- src : [ 'blogs/ skins/evopress/style.css' , 'blogs/ skins/evopress/item.css' ] ,
116- dest : 'blogs/ skins/evopress/evopress.bundle.css' ,
115+ src : [ 'skins/evopress/style.css' , 'skins/evopress/item.css' ] ,
116+ dest : 'skins/evopress/evopress.bundle.css' ,
117117 } ,
118118 skin_pureforums : {
119119 nonull : true , // Display missing files
120- src : [ 'blogs/ skins/pureforums/pureforums_header.css' , 'blogs/ skins/pureforums/pureforums_main.css' , 'blogs/ skins/pureforums/pureforums_footer.css' ] ,
121- dest : 'blogs/ skins/pureforums/pureforums.bundle.css' ,
120+ src : [ 'skins/pureforums/pureforums_header.css' , 'skins/pureforums/pureforums_main.css' , 'skins/pureforums/pureforums_footer.css' ] ,
121+ dest : 'skins/pureforums/pureforums.bundle.css' ,
122122 } ,
123123 /*
124124 * JS:
125125 */
126126 // Login screen:
127127 sha1_md5 : {
128- src : [ 'blogs/ rsc/js/src/sha1.js' , 'blogs/ rsc/js/src/md5.js' ] ,
129- dest : 'blogs/ rsc/js/build/sha1_md5.bundle.js' ,
128+ src : [ 'rsc/js/src/sha1.js' , 'rsc/js/src/md5.js' ] ,
129+ dest : 'rsc/js/build/sha1_md5.bundle.js' ,
130130 } ,
131131 } ,
132132
@@ -138,26 +138,26 @@ module.exports = function(grunt) {
138138 } ,
139139 b2evo_base : {
140140 nonull : true , // Display missing files
141- src : 'blogs/ rsc/build/b2evo_base.bundle.css' ,
142- dest : 'blogs/ rsc/build/b2evo_base.bmin.css' ,
141+ src : 'rsc/build/b2evo_base.bundle.css' ,
142+ dest : 'rsc/build/b2evo_base.bmin.css' ,
143143 } ,
144144 bootstrap_b2evo_base : {
145145 nonull : true , // Display missing files
146- src : 'blogs/ rsc/build/bootstrap-b2evo_base.bundle.css' ,
147- dest : 'blogs/ rsc/build/bootstrap-b2evo_base.bmin.css' ,
146+ src : 'rsc/build/bootstrap-b2evo_base.bundle.css' ,
147+ dest : 'rsc/build/bootstrap-b2evo_base.bmin.css' ,
148148 } ,
149149 bootstrap_backoffice_b2evo_base : {
150150 nonull : true , // Display missing files
151- src : 'blogs/ rsc/build/bootstrap-backoffice-b2evo_base.bundle.css' ,
152- dest : 'blogs/ rsc/build/bootstrap-backoffice-b2evo_base.bmin.css' ,
151+ src : 'rsc/build/bootstrap-backoffice-b2evo_base.bundle.css' ,
152+ dest : 'rsc/build/bootstrap-backoffice-b2evo_base.bmin.css' ,
153153 } ,
154154 skin_evopress : {
155- src : 'blogs/ skins/evopress/evopress.bundle.css' ,
156- dest : 'blogs/ skins/evopress/evopress.bmin.css' ,
155+ src : 'skins/evopress/evopress.bundle.css' ,
156+ dest : 'skins/evopress/evopress.bmin.css' ,
157157 } ,
158158 skin_pureforums : {
159- src : 'blogs/ skins/pureforums/pureforums.bundle.css' ,
160- dest : 'blogs/ skins/pureforums/pureforums.bmin.css' ,
159+ src : 'skins/pureforums/pureforums.bundle.css' ,
160+ dest : 'skins/pureforums/pureforums.bmin.css' ,
161161 } ,
162162 } ,
163163
@@ -166,24 +166,24 @@ module.exports = function(grunt) {
166166 // Login screen:
167167 sha1_md5 : {
168168 nonull : true , // Display missing files
169- src : [ 'blogs/ rsc/js/build/sha1_md5.bundle.js' ] ,
170- dest : 'blogs/ rsc/js/build/sha1_md5.bmin.js'
169+ src : [ 'rsc/js/build/sha1_md5.bundle.js' ] ,
170+ dest : 'rsc/js/build/sha1_md5.bmin.js'
171171 } ,
172172 // Another Target:
173173 /* Early tests:
174174 functionsjs: {
175175 nonull: true, // Display missing files
176- src: 'blogs/ rsc/js/functions.js',
177- dest: 'blogs/ rsc/js/build/functions.min.js'
176+ src: 'rsc/js/functions.js',
177+ dest: 'rsc/js/build/functions.min.js'
178178 },
179179 ajaxcomjs: {
180180 options: {
181181 // Extend default banner:
182182 banner: '<%= uglify.options.banner %>// This includes 2 files \n'
183183 },
184184 nonull: true, // Display missing files
185- src: ['blogs/ rsc/js/ajax.js', 'blogs/ rsc/js/communication.js'],
186- dest: 'blogs/ rsc/js/build/ajaxcom.min.js',
185+ src: ['rsc/js/ajax.js', 'rsc/js/communication.js'],
186+ dest: 'rsc/js/build/ajaxcom.min.js',
187187 },
188188 */
189189 // Colorbox + Voting + Touchswipe
@@ -192,8 +192,8 @@ module.exports = function(grunt) {
192192 banner : '/* This includes 4 files: jquery.colorbox.js, voting.js, jquery.touchswipe.js, colorbox.init.js */\n'
193193 } ,
194194 nonull : true , // Display missing files
195- src : [ 'blogs/ rsc/js/colorbox/jquery.colorbox.js' , 'blogs/ rsc/js/voting.js' , 'blogs/ rsc/js/jquery/jquery.touchswipe.js' , 'blogs/ rsc/js/colorbox/colorbox.init.js' ] ,
196- dest : 'blogs/ rsc/js/build/colorbox.bmin.js'
195+ src : [ 'rsc/js/colorbox/jquery.colorbox.js' , 'rsc/js/voting.js' , 'rsc/js/jquery/jquery.touchswipe.js' , 'rsc/js/colorbox/colorbox.init.js' ] ,
196+ dest : 'rsc/js/build/colorbox.bmin.js'
197197 } ,
198198 // Bubbletip
199199 bubbletip : {
@@ -203,60 +203,60 @@ module.exports = function(grunt) {
203203 nonull : true , // Display missing files
204204 // fp>yura: why isn't jquery.bubbletip.js bundled into this?
205205 // if plugins.js is used only for editing we should probably move it to a textedit.bundle
206- src : [ 'blogs/ rsc/js/bubbletip.js' , 'blogs/ rsc/js/plugins.js' , 'blogs/ rsc/js/userfields.js' , 'blogs/ rsc/js/colorpicker.js' ] ,
207- dest : 'blogs/ rsc/js/build/bubbletip.bmin.js'
206+ src : [ 'rsc/js/bubbletip.js' , 'rsc/js/plugins.js' , 'rsc/js/userfields.js' , 'rsc/js/colorpicker.js' ] ,
207+ dest : 'rsc/js/build/bubbletip.bmin.js'
208208 } ,
209209 // Popover (Analog of bubbletip on bootstrap skins)
210210 popover : {
211211 options : {
212212 banner : '/* This includes 4 files: bootstrap/usernames.js, bootstrap/plugins.js, bootstrap/userfields.js, bootstrap/colorpicker.js */\n'
213213 } ,
214214 nonull : true , // Display missing files
215- src : [ 'blogs/ rsc/js/bootstrap/usernames.js' , 'blogs/ rsc/js/bootstrap/plugins.js' , 'blogs/ rsc/js/bootstrap/userfields.js' , 'blogs/ rsc/js/bootstrap/colorpicker.js' ] ,
216- dest : 'blogs/ rsc/js/build/popover.bmin.js'
215+ src : [ 'rsc/js/bootstrap/usernames.js' , 'rsc/js/bootstrap/plugins.js' , 'rsc/js/bootstrap/userfields.js' , 'rsc/js/bootstrap/colorpicker.js' ] ,
216+ dest : 'rsc/js/build/popover.bmin.js'
217217 } ,
218218 // Textcomplete plugin to suggest user names in textareas with '@username'
219219 textcomplete : {
220220 options : {
221221 banner : '/* This includes 2 files: jquery.textcomplete.js, textcomplete.init.js */\n'
222222 } ,
223223 nonull : true , // Display missing files
224- src : [ 'blogs/ rsc/js/jquery/jquery.textcomplete.js' , 'blogs/ rsc/js/textcomplete.init.js' ] ,
225- dest : 'blogs/ rsc/js/build/textcomplete.bmin.js'
224+ src : [ 'rsc/js/jquery/jquery.textcomplete.js' , 'rsc/js/textcomplete.init.js' ] ,
225+ dest : 'rsc/js/build/textcomplete.bmin.js'
226226 } ,
227227 } ,
228228
229229 // Configuration for the watch tasks:
230230 watch : {
231231 /* Early tests:
232232 functionsjs: {
233- files: ['blogs/ rsc/js/functions.js'],
233+ files: ['rsc/js/functions.js'],
234234 tasks: ['uglify:functionsjs'],
235235 },
236236 ajaxcomjs: {
237- files: ['blogs/ rsc/js/ajax.js', 'blogs/ rsc/js/communication.js'],
237+ files: ['rsc/js/ajax.js', 'rsc/js/communication.js'],
238238 tasks: ['uglify:ajaxcomjs'],
239239 },
240240 */
241241 less : {
242242 // Which files to watch (all .less files recursively in the whole blogs directory)
243- files : [ 'blogs/ **/*.less' ] ,
243+ files : [ '**/*.less' ] ,
244244 tasks : [ 'less' ] ,
245245 options : {
246246 nospawn : true ,
247247 }
248248 } ,
249249 sass : {
250250 // Which files to watch (all .scss files recursively in the scss directory)
251- files : [ 'blogs/ **/*.scss' ] ,
251+ files : [ '**/*.scss' ] ,
252252 tasks : [ 'sass' ] ,
253253 options : {
254254 nospawn : true ,
255255 }
256256 } ,
257257 concat_cssmin : {
258258 // Which files to watch (all .css files recursively in the whole blogs directory)
259- files : [ 'blogs/ **/*.css' ] ,
259+ files : [ '**/*.css' ] ,
260260 tasks : [ 'concat' , 'cssmin' ] ,
261261 options : {
262262 nospawn : true ,
0 commit comments